About this map

Sprague Creek meanders through the northern reaches of this Roseau County landscape, crossing the international boundary between Manitoba Minnesota and the Canada United States border. The terrain is defined by its extensive drainage systems, including the long straight reaches of Judicial Ditch No 61, County Ditch No 18, and County Ditch No 7. These engineered waterways highlight the mid-century efforts to manage the low-lying wetland areas for agriculture or industry.
